Sudbury Map
Check out our featured Sudbury Ontario accommodations.
TownePlace Suites Sudbury
Quality Inn & Conference Centre Sudbury
Artisan Upstairs Guesthouse
Residence & Conference Centre - Sudbury West
Comfort Inn Sudbury South
Fairfield Inn & Suites by Marriott Sudbury
Chateau Guay Motel & Restaurant
Residence & Conference Centre - Sudbury North
500 Notre Dame Street East
Best Western Downtown Sudbury Centre-Ville
Howard Johnson Plaza Hotel - Sudbury
Homewood Suites by Hilton Sudbury
712 South Lake Bernard Road
Microtel Inn & Suites by Wyndham Sudbury
Red Carpet Inn and Suites - Sudbury/Lively
Village Inn Motel - Sudbury